Sourcing guidance for Rescue Suit

What are the critical technical specifications to consider when selecting a professional rescue suit?

When sourcing rescue suits, you must prioritize material durability and protective functionality. Look for fabrics like Nomex®, Kevlar®, or high-tenacity Ripstop nylon that offer flame retardancy, abrasion resistance, and tear strength. For water rescue, ensure the suit features Gore-Tex® or similar breathable waterproof membranes with a water column rating of at least 20,000mm. Additionally, verify that reinforced padding is present on high-impact areas like knees, elbows, and seat to ensure long-term operational integrity.

Which international compliance standards are mandatory for rescue suits in global markets?

Compliance is non-negotiable for life-safety equipment. For fire and technical rescue, products should meet EN 469 (firefighting) or ISO 16073 (wildland firefighting). For high-visibility requirements, ensure the suit adheres to EN ISO 20471 Class 2 or 3. If the suit is intended for chemical or biological protection, look for CE Category III, Type 3/4/5/6 certifications. Always request valid test reports from accredited third-party labs (such as SGS or TUV) rather than relying solely on supplier claims.

How can a B2B buyer evaluate the ergonomic design and functional utility of a rescue suit?

A rescue suit must allow for a full range of motion. Check for articulated joints and adjustable waist/cuff systems. Functional utility is defined by integrated radio pockets, flashlight loops, and heavy-duty D-rings for harness attachment. For professional use, ensure the zippers are YKK® or equivalent marine-grade hardware that can be operated while wearing thick gloves. Requesting a pre-production sample to conduct a 'fit and mobility' test is highly recommended for bulk orders.

What are the key factors in determining the economic feasibility and TCO (Total Cost of Ownership)?

Beyond the initial unit price, calculate the Total Cost of Ownership by including shipping, import duties, and maintenance costs. High-quality suits with a service life of 5-10 years often provide better value than cheaper alternatives that require replacement after 12 months. Negotiate for tiered pricing; for instance, orders exceeding 500 units typically command a 15-25% discount. Also, inquire if the supplier provides repair kits or replacement components (like detachable liners) to extend the product's lifespan.

Cross-Border Procurement Risks and Strategic Advice

How can I mitigate transaction risks when purchasing high-value rescue equipment from overseas?

Never wire full payments directly to private accounts. Conduct a factory audit or hire a third-party inspector to verify the supplier's ISO 9001 certification and production capacity before releasing the final 70% balance payment.

What are the best strategies for negotiating with professional PPE suppliers?

Focus your negotiation on Quality Assurance (QA) terms rather than just price. Demand a warranty period of at least 24 months and specify the Acceptable Quality Level (AQL 1.5 or 2.5) for inspections. If you are a repeat buyer, leverage your long-term procurement forecast to secure priority production slots and customized branding (OEM) at no extra cost.

What logistics and customs precautions should be taken for rescue suit shipments?

Rescue suits containing specialized materials (like treated chemicals for flame retardancy) may require specific HS Code classification (e.g., 6210.10 or 6211.33). Ensure the supplier provides a Material Safety Data Sheet (MSDS) if requested by customs. For urgent needs, use Air Freight, but for bulk cost-efficiency, FOB (Free On Board) shipping via sea is preferred, provided you have a reliable freight forwarder to handle local clearance.

How do I ensure the supplier aligns with international trade policies and ethical sourcing?

Verify that the supplier complies with Social Accountability standards (SA8000) and does not violate any international trade sanctions. Ensure all documentation, including the Certificate of Origin, is accurately prepared to benefit from potential Free Trade Agreements (FTAs) between your country and the manufacturing hub, which can significantly reduce import tariffs.
